How much do manager program biotech j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 20, 2026, the average yearly pay for manager program biotech in Santa Clara, CA is $126,206.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$93,400.00 and $155,600.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a manager program biotech do?

A Manager Program Biotech oversees and coordinates biotechnology projects within an organization. They are responsible for planning, executing, and monitoring projects to ensure they meet scientific, regulatory, and business objectives. This role involves leading cross-functional teams, managing budgets and timelines, and communicating progress to stakeholders. Managers in this position often work closely with research scientists, regulatory affairs, and business development teams to bring biotech products from concept to market.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a manager program biotech?

To thrive as a Manager Program Biotech, you need a strong background in life sciences, project management experience, and typically an advanced degree such as an MS or PhD in biotechnology or a related field. Familiarity with project management software, regulatory compliance systems, and knowledge of drug development processes are essential. Outstanding leadership, communication, and problem-solving skills set exceptional candidates apart in this role. These competencies ensure effective coordination of complex projects, regulatory adherence, and successful cross-functional team management in a rapidly evolving industry.

What are some typical challenges faced by a manager program biotech, and how can they be addressed?

A Manager Program in biotech often encounters challenges such as coordinating multidisciplinary teams, managing complex project timelines, and navigating shifting regulatory requirements. Effective communication and proactive risk management are crucial to address these issues. Building strong relationships with stakeholders and fostering a collaborative team environment can also help ensure project milestones are met while maintaining compliance with industry standards.
